Advertisement
ChicagoFire3

GenUtil

Jun 8th, 2025 (edited)
268
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Lua 0.79 KB | Gaming | 0 0
  1. function ReFuel(Silent)
  2.   if not Silent then
  3.     print('Refueling...')
  4.   end
  5.   local SavedSlot = turtle.getSelectedSlot()
  6.   turtle.select(1)
  7.   if not Silent then
  8.     local ItemCount = turtle.getItemCount()
  9.   end
  10.   turtle.refuel()
  11.   if not Silent then
  12.     local FuelCount = turtle.getFuelLevel()
  13.     local NewItemCount = turtle.getItemCount()
  14.     print('New FuelCount: ', tostring(FuelCount))
  15.     print('Items consumed: ', tostring(ItemCount - NewItemCount))
  16.   end
  17.   turtle.select(SavedSlot)
  18. end
  19.  
  20. function EmptyForward(SkipSlotCount)
  21.   print('Emptying inventory besides: ', tostring(SkipSlotCount))
  22.   local SavedSlot = turtle.getSelectedSlot()
  23.   local i = SkipSlotCount+1
  24.  
  25.   while i < 17 do
  26.     turtle.select(i)
  27.     turtle.drop()
  28.     i = i-1
  29.   end
  30.   turtle.select(SavedSlot)
  31. end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ement